This CLE will discuss the recent Crypto bankruptcies specific to New York (and NJ) bankruptcy courts, such as such as Blockfi, Celsius and Genesis. We will discuss what caused them to file, the specific legal issues the face, where the bankruptcy process they are in, and what we could expect next. We will discuss court rulings and contested matters. We will also discuss what is happening in other districts and compare and contrast the legal issues and how the respective courts dealt with them.
